OK, just read the rules regarding releasing players to refresh my memory.

"Any player dropped before the trade deadline still has part of his contract count against the cap in the following manner: Current year: 90%, Next year: 60%, All future years after: 30%.

If the player is dropped after the trade deadline, then the hit to the cap changes to 75%, 50%, 25%, respectively."

I read that as saying on this occasion as it's after the trade deadline 75% of Gomes contract will still count towards my cap, no mention of additional penalties being applied which increase my team salary and take me over the cap. If that's not the case the rules need to be clarified, unless I'm totally misinterpreting what I'm reading.

@zephyr22 you have the mechanics correct for the penalty, however there is one detail that has been missed: Gomes was signed through 2025, so there are penalties for 2024 and 2025 as well, and they would all need to be paid in 2023.

So 75/50/25 of $3m is $2.25+1.5+0.75=$4.5m total  $2m is $1.5+1+0.5=$4m total.
